If the maker suggests 2-minute run-time, allow us compute the stress storage tank's drawdown capability. The drawdown of a stress tank, whether it be captive-air or standard, can be determined making use of a formula called Boyle's Legislation, which we will cover carefully following month. Boyle's Legislation considers the amount of pre-charge and the cut-in and cut-out settings of the stress switch to come up with a proportion of total amount storage tank capacity to drawdown. In a captive-air container, a 30/50 pressure-switch setup and 28 psi pre-charge yields a drawdown proportion of 0.3. This indicates that 30 percent of the storage tank's total quantity is offered as drawdown. An essential concept to recognize is that 70 percent of the storage tank's total quantity is compressed air that is readily available to push out the 30 percent of water.
